Why Photography?

For me, photography is more than just a hobby; it’s a way to express myself and see the world through a unique perspective. Every photograph tells a story—a fleeting moment frozen in time. Whether it’s a breathtaking landscape, a candid portrait, or a bustling street scene, there’s always something magical in every shot.
